Dallas has no written plans to curb pedestrian accidents, city audit says

Along with no formal plans, the city’s transportation department also has a backlog of 1,500 crosswalks in need of re-marking, which would cost $1.2 million.

Dallas, the ninth-largest city in the U.S., ranked 5th in 2020 among pedestrian deaths in cities of at least 50,000 people,. The 66 people killed put Dallas below only Phoenix, Houston, New York and Los Angeles. -- The city has a yearly goal of re-marking 830 crosswalks a year, but last fiscal year funded only 70 crosswalks.

Recommendations also included developing written policies to incorporate pedestrian accident data Dallas already collects into those plans as well as a criteria for when to proactively further examine pedestrian traffic issues in specific areas of the city based on trends seen in the data.
